Understanding Steam Boilers
Steam boilers are designed to convert water into steam through the application of heat, usually generated by burning fuel. This steam is then used in a multitude of applications, such as powering turbines, driving machinery, or providing heat for various processes. Given their crucial role, selecting the right steam boiler can have a lasting impact on operational efficiency and costs.

Choosing the Right Discount Steam Boiler
While the prospect of a discount can be enticing, it is crucial for businesses to conduct thorough research before making a purchase. Factors such as the boiler’s efficiency rating, capacity, and fuel type should align with the specific operational requirements of the industry. Additionally, businesses should assess the potential for future scalability. A discounted boiler that meets current needs but may not accommodate future growth could end up costing more in the long run.
Another critical aspect is the warranty and after-sales service. A reputable manufacturer offering a discounted price should also provide robust support services and maintain a good warranty policy. This ensures that any technical issues can be promptly addressed, minimizing downtime and maintaining operational efficiency.
